Start/stop system  
Note  
Description  
Applies to: vehicles with start/stop system  
If the vehicle is driven frequently on short  
trips, the battery may not be sufficiently  
charged while driving. In this case, certain  
convenience functions for electrical equip-  
ment may be temporarily unavailable.  
If the vehicle is left standing for long peri-  
ods, or if electrical equipment is used with-  
out running the engine, the battery will  
gradually lose its charge. To ensure that the  
vehicle can be started, the electrical equip-  
ment is powered back or switched off.  
The start/stop system can help to save fuel and  
reduce CO emissions. In start/stop mode, the  
2
engine is switched off automatically when the ve-  
hicle stops, e.g. at traffic lights.  
If certain conditions are met, the engine may be  
switched off before the vehicle has come to a  
standstill. If the accelerator pedal is pressed in  
this case, the engine starts and delivers power  
again.  
The ignition and important supporting systems,  
e.g. the brake servo, remain available during the  
stop phase. The engine is automatically started  
on demand.

Switching the start/stop system off and on  
The button is located in the centre console  
above the selector lever. The button lights up  
when the function is switched off.  
Press to switch the function on/off.  
If you switch off the system during a stop phase,  
the engine will start again automatically.
